Understanding the Amazon Marketplace

What is the Amazon Marketplace?

The Amazon Marketplace is a platform where third-party sellers can list and sell their products alongside Amazon’s own offerings. This allows sellers to reach millions of customers without the need to create their own e-commerce website. Understanding how the Amazon Marketplace works, including fees, policies, and seller metrics, is crucial to successfully navigate this competitive marketplace.

Leveraging Enhanced Content

Amazon offers Enhanced Brand Content (EBC) and A+ Content for sellers to create more visually appealing and informative product listings. By utilizing these enhanced content features, you can differentiate your products from competitors, highlight key features and benefits, and enhance the overall shopping experience for customers. Investing in enhanced content can help you stand out in a crowded marketplace and drive more sales.

Leveraging Amazon Advertising

Amazon offers various advertising options, such as Sponsored Products, Sponsored Brands, and Sponsored Display, to help sellers promote their products and increase visibility. By leveraging Amazon advertising, you can target specific keywords, products, or audiences, and drive traffic to your product listings. Investing in Amazon advertising can be a powerful way to boost your sales and reach a larger audience on the platform.

Utilizing Amazon’s Customer Support Services

Amazon provides various customer support services for sellers, including Seller Support, Account Health Services, and Performance Notifications. By utilizing these support services, you can get assistance with account issues, policy violations, and performance metrics, and ensure that you are meeting Amazon’s standards for selling on the platform. Leveraging Amazon’s customer support resources can help you navigate challenges, resolve issues, and maintain a high level of customer satisfaction.
